Pros Of Vaping CBD Oil

Highest Bioavailability

When compared to other consumption methods, vaping CBD oil has higher bioavailability. It means more CBD will be absorbed into the body. The efficiency of a CBD product depends on its bioavailability. Therefore, vaping CBD is the most efficient consumption method. The bioavailability of vaping CBD is 34 % to 56 %. It is much higher than other consumption methods. Therefore, with less amount of CBD, you may achieve the desired effect.

Fast Absorbing

One of the main reasons for the popularity of vaping CBD oil is the faster absorption of CBD into the bloodstream. Faster absorption means you will get the effects almost immediately. When you vape CBD oil using a vaporizer or vape pen, you will start feeling the calming and relaxing feel quickly.

When you vape CBD oil, you will get the benefits of the compound immediately. The CBD in the vapor form is sent to the lungs and absorbed into the blood. This ensures faster absorption of CBD into the body. CBD molecules are redistributed throughout the body via the blood.

Cons Of Vaping CBD Oil

Heavy Metal Contamination

The heating element in the vape pen is usually made with titanium, Kanthal, pure nickel wire, or nickel-chromium alloy. These metals can release metal nanoparticles that will be harmful to the body. Therefore, it is better to check the materials used in the vape pen.

Buy a vape pen made from borosilicate glass or stainless steel, with a titanium coil to reduce the risk of inhaling harmful heavy metals. Look at the packaging of the vape pen and make sure that it is not made with any inferior materials.

Can Cause Allergies

One of the major disadvantages of vaping CBD oil is that some people may develop irritation, nausea, or headaches while using it. This is mainly because of the allergy to the chemical present in the CBD vape oil; propylene glycol and vegetable glycerine.
